Term Information

Accession
GO:2000045
Name
regulation of G1/S transition of mitotic cell cycle
Ontology
biological_process
Synonyms
None
Alternate IDs
None
Definition
Any signalling pathway that modulates the activity of a cell cycle cyclin-dependent protein kinase to modulate the switch from G1 phase to S phase of the mitotic cell cycle. Source: GOC:mtg_cell_cycle
Comment
Note that this process is usually achieved by the regulation of the G1 cyclin-dependent protein kinase, consider annotating to the child term 'regulation of cyclin-dependent protein kinase activity involved in G1/S ; GO:0031657'.
